AU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2017 in Review
150 of the 4,012 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in AngloGold Ashanti (AU) for Q2 2017, worth a combined $1.3B — down 17% from $1.56B a quarter earlier.
Sellers outnumbered buyers: 28 funds closed out of AU and 18 opened new positions — a net loss of 10 holders — while 51 trimmed existing stakes and 48 added.
The largest buyer was Morgan Stanley, adding an estimated $18.3M. The largest seller was VanEck Associates, cutting an estimated $101M.
